<GitHub> [solvespace] Foadsf commented on issue #335: I installed Xcode but got the same issue. ... https://github.com/solvespace/solvespace/issues/335#issuecomment-404643121
<GitHub> [solvespace] whitequark commented on issue #335: I think that you need to switch to your Xcode installation using `xcode-select`, i.e. `xcode-select -switch /Applications/Xcode.app` (or wherever it's installed). https://github.com/solvespace/solvespace/issues/335#issuecomment-404644657
<travis-ci> solvespace/solvespace#490 (try - 89bf405 : whitequark): The build was fixed.
<GitHub> [solvespace] Foadsf commented on issue #335: awesome. ran `sudo xcode-select -switch /Applications/Xcode.app` and then it compiled like a charm. Thanks a lot. https://github.com/solvespace/solvespace/issues/335#issuecomment-404648115
